Tree pruning services involve carefully trimming and shaping trees to promote their health, safety, and aesthetic appeal. Skilled contractors use specialized techniques to remove dead, diseased, or overgrown branches, which helps prevent potential hazards such as falling limbs or property damage. Proper pruning also encourages healthy growth, enhances the overall appearance of trees, and can improve sunlight penetration and airflow within the canopy. This service is essential for maintaining the longevity and vitality of trees, especially in residential or commercial landscapes.

Pruning can address a variety of common problems that arise with trees. Overgrown branches can interfere with power lines, roofs, or walkways, creating safety risks or access issues. Diseased or damaged limbs may weaken the tree structure, increasing the likelihood of breakage during storms or high winds. Additionally, trees that are poorly shaped or uneven can detract from the visual appeal of a property. Regular pruning helps resolve these issues by removing problematic limbs, reducing risk, and restoring the natural form of the tree.

The overview below groups typical Tree Pruning proj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.

In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.

Smaller Pruning Jobs - Typically cost between $75 and $300 for routine trimming of small trees or shrubbery. Many projects fall within this range, especially for maintenance or shaping tasks. Larger or more complex small jobs may reach $400 or more.

Medium-Sized Tree Pruning - Usually ranges from $300 to $1,000 depending on tree height and complexity. Many local contractors handle these projects within this band, while more intricate jobs can go higher.

Large Tree Pruning - Can cost between $1,000 and $3,000 for mature trees requiring specialized equipment or safety measures. Such projects are less common but necessary for taller or hazardous trees.

Full Tree Removal or Major Projects - Larger, more complex projects can reach $5,000 or more, especially for multiple trees or extensive work. These are less frequent but handled by experienced professionals for safety and compliance.

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

When comparing local contractors for tree pruning services, it’s important to consider their experience with similar projects. Homeowners should look for service providers who have a track record of handling tree pruning tasks comparable in scope and complexity to their own needs. Asking about the types of trees they’ve worked on and the size of past projects can provide insight into their familiarity with different species and pruning techniques. An experienced contractor is more likely to understand the nuances of proper pruning, which can help ensure the health and safety of trees on the property.

Clear, written expectations are essential when evaluating potential service providers. Homeowners should seek detailed descriptions of the work scope, including what pruning methods will be used, the areas to be addressed, and any cleanup procedures. Having this information in writing helps prevent misunderstandings and ensures that both parties are aligned on the project’s goals. Reputable local contractors typically provide transparent communication about their approach, enabling homeowners to make informed decisions based on consistent and comprehensive information.

Reputable references and good communication are key factors in selecting a reliable tree pruning professional. Homeowners should ask for references from previous clients who had similar work done and inquire about their experiences. This can provide valuable insights into the contractor’s professionalism, reliability, and quality of work. Additionally, effective communication-such as prompt responses to questions and willingness to discuss project details-indicates a contractor’s commitment to customer service.
